Sewage Cleanup & Disinfection Cost in Bowman, SC

The cost of sewage cleanup and disinfection in Bowman, SC can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ates for each job, taking into account the specific needs of your property.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Small area cleanup (less than 100 sqft) $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Large area cleanup (over 100 sqft) $2,500 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Water damage from a broken pipe $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Unpleasant odors or fumes $500 – $2,000 Severity of odor,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Visible signs of water damage $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
